Abstract
The invention discloses self-powered field waterfall danger warning equipment which comprises a fixed rod inserted at the edge of a river channel, and is characterized in that a box body is installed on the fixed rod, the upper end of the fixed rod is installed at the upper end of the box body in a bending mode, a suction pipe is embedded in the fixed rod, a conversion cavity and an electric power cavity are respectively formed in the box body, the upper end of the suction pipe extends to the upper end of the interior of the conversion cavity, a rotating shaft is inserted in the conversion cavity in a rotating and sealing mode, an impeller is installed on the rotating shaft, the rotating shaft extends into the electric power cavity and is provided with a disc type generator, and a storage. According to the invention, the siphonage phenomenon is formed by the height of the terrain of the suction pipe and the hose, the impeller is driven by siphonage water flow to generate power for the warning lamp to warn, external power supply is not required, the device is more suitable for mountain forests compared with solar power supply, the device is more stably fixed by the rotation of the balance disc, and the reliability of warning of the device is further improved.
Description
Technical Field
The invention relates to the field of field safety warning, in particular to self-powered field waterfall danger warning equipment.
Background
In China, a plurality of areas are in the shape of mountainous forest lands, more streams, waterfalls and the like generally exist in the mountainous forest, some field exploration personnel often pass through the mountainous forest, and the disorderly distributed waterfalls bring danger to the exploration personnel under the condition of dark sky.
The existing dangerous areas such as waterfalls and the like are usually blocked by isolation belts, but the isolation belts are easy to damage or blown away by wind, so that the phenomenon of inaccurate positioning is caused, and because a plurality of plants and trees are arranged in mountain forests, the temperature is lower, and the sunlight irradiation quantity is less, some solar power supply warning equipment cannot work for a long time.
Disclosure of Invention
The invention aims to solve the defects that in the prior art, an isolation belt is simple to warn, is easy to interfere and damage by external environment, and solar power supply equipment cannot work for a long time due to environmental reasons, and provides self-powered outdoor waterfall danger warning equipment.
In order to achieve the purpose, the invention adopts the following technical scheme:
a self-powered field waterfall danger warning device comprises a fixed rod inserted at the edge of a river channel, wherein a box body is installed on the fixed rod, the upper end of the fixed rod is installed at the upper end of the box body in a bending mode, a suction pipe is embedded in the fixed rod and installed in the box body, a conversion cavity and an electric power cavity are respectively formed in the box body, the upper end of the suction pipe extends to the upper end inside the conversion cavity, a rotating shaft is inserted in the conversion cavity in a rotating and sealing mode and provided with an impeller, the rotating shaft extends into the electric power cavity and is provided with a disc type generator, a storage battery is installed in the electric power cavity, an overflow pipe is inserted and communicated with the lower bottom wall of the conversion cavity, the lower end of the overflow pipe is connected with a hose in a sealing mode, a fixed disc is installed at the lower end, a plurality of water filtering holes are formed in the inner wall of the water filtering cavity, and a water filtering net is sleeved on the outer wall of the water filtering cavity in an annular mode.
Preferably, the upper end of the box body is provided with a warning lamp, and a charging port is embedded in the side wall of the box body;
the lower end of the hose is placed at a position with the terrain lower than that in the water filtering cavity or hung at the waterfall opening, namely the lower end of the hose is lower than that of the suction pipe;
the lower end of the hose is arranged in the lower downstream water flow with lower terrain, negative pressure is generated in the hose, the hose is hermetically communicated with the overflow pipe, the conversion cavity and the suction pipe, the lower end of the suction pipe is inserted in the water filtering cavity below the surface of the high terrain water, negative pressure suction is formed at the lower end of the suction pipe, so that water flows into the conversion cavity along the suction pipe, the impeller rotates and drives the rotating shaft to rotate when the water flow in the conversion cavity falls, the disc type generator generates electricity and stores the electricity into the storage battery, the water flow in the conversion cavity flows out of the overflow pipe and flows into the water with lower terrain along the hose, when the whole conversion cavity is filled with the water flow, a siphon phenomenon is formed, so that the flow speed of the water in the suction pipe and the hose is accelerated, the rotating speed of the impeller is accelerated, the electricity generating efficiency is increased, the storage battery supplies electricity to the warning lamp to light, the safety is improved, the equipment is externally supplied with power without errors, and the safety warning function and the emergency charging function can be provided for a long time as long as streams or waterfalls do not cut off.
Preferably, a balance pipe is installed at the middle section of the fixing rod, a suction pipe penetrates through the balance pipe, a pipe sleeve is rotatably installed on the suction pipe, swirl vanes are symmetrically installed at the upper end and the lower end of the pipe sleeve, a plurality of connecting rods are installed on the outer wall of the middle section of the pipe sleeve, a clamping sleeve is rotatably installed on the side wall of the balance pipe in a sealing embedding manner, the plurality of connecting rods are fixedly installed on the inner wall of the clamping sleeve, a balance disc is installed on the outer wall of the clamping sleeve, and a swirl groove is formed in the balance disc;
rivers get into the intraductal accessible whirl leaf of balance and make the pipe box rotate, and pivoted pipe box makes a plurality of connecting rods rotate, makes the card cover rotate on the balance pipe, then the balance plate takes place to rotate, and owing to set up on the balance plate and have the whirl groove, then make the rotational speed of balance plate increase under the condition of rain.
Preferably, the lower end of the overflow pipe is inserted into the upper end of the balance pipe, the lower end of the balance pipe is inserted with a drain pipe, and the hose is connected to the drain pipe in a sealing manner;
rivers get into the surface of water that the hose lower extreme relief is lower from the drain pipe behind the balance pipe along the overflow pipe, still form siphonage promptly after being full of rivers in the balance pipe, make the rotation that the balance disk can be continuous, can know according to the phenomenon of the law of conservation of angular momentum, the pivoted balance disk can prevent external strength to the axis of rotation interference of dead lever promptly, avoids equipment to empty in adverse circumstances, has increased the steadiness and the reliability of equipment.
The invention has the following beneficial effects:
1. the straw is arranged in the aquatic of different relief height respectively with the hose for straw and hose form siphonage through the conversion chamber, make rivers constantly follow straw flow direction hose, then can make the impeller of conversion intracavity continuously rotate and generate electricity through disk generator, need not the external power supply, the electric quantity storage supplies warning light and the mouth that charges to use in the battery, the warning light can increase personnel's around attention, the mouth that charges can provide emergency equipment power supply usefulness under the emergency, increase equipment warning function's reliability.
2. The water strainer and the water strainer holes can enable large impurities in the filtered water to be prevented from entering the water straining cavity to cause blockage of the suction pipe, so that siphon stops and the reliability of equipment warning is influenced.
3. Rivers flow into in the balance pipe through the siphon and make the pipe box rotate through the whirl leaf, the pipe box passes through the connecting rod and drives the cutting ferrule rotation, the cutting ferrule makes the balance plate rotate, can know according to the phenomenon of the law of conservation of angular momentum, the interference force of external skew axis can be resisted to the pivoted balance plate, can increase the stability of dead lever promptly, avoid receiving external influence, and the whirl groove on the balance plate can accelerate the rotation of balance plate when the rainy day, further increase the steadiness of equipment and the reliability of warning.
In conclusion, the siphonage phenomenon is formed by the height of the terrain of the suction pipe and the hose, the impeller is driven by siphonage water flow to generate power for the warning lamp to warn, external power supply is not needed, the device is more suitable for mountain forests compared with solar power supply, the device is more stably fixed through rotation of the balance disc, and the reliability of device warning is further improved.

Detailed Description
The technical solutions in the embodiments of the present invention will be clearly and completely described below with reference to the drawings in the embodiments of the present invention, and it is obvious that the described embodiments are only a part of the embodiments of the present invention, and not all of the embodiments.
The first embodiment is as follows:
referring to fig. 1-3, a self-powered field waterfall hazard warning device, comprising a fixing rod 1 inserted at the edge of a river channel, a box body 2 is installed on the fixing rod 1, the upper end of the fixing rod 1 is installed at the upper end of the box body 2 in a bending manner, a suction pipe 5 is embedded in the fixing rod 1, a conversion chamber 22 and an electric power chamber 23 are respectively arranged in the box body 2, the upper end of the suction pipe 5 extends to the upper end inside the conversion chamber 22, a rotating shaft 221 is inserted in the conversion chamber 22 in a rotating and sealing manner, an impeller 222 is installed on the rotating shaft 221, the rotating shaft 221 extends into the electric power chamber 23 and is provided with a disc generator 231, a storage battery 232 is installed in the electric power chamber 23, an overflow pipe 3 is inserted and communicated with the lower bottom wall of the conversion chamber 22, a hose 4 is connected with the lower end of the overflow pipe 3 in a sealing manner, a fixing disc 12 is installed, a plurality of water filtering holes 14 are formed in the inner wall of the water filtering cavity 13, and a water filtering net 11 is annularly sleeved on the outer wall of the water filtering cavity 13.
The upper end of the box body 2 is provided with a warning lamp 21, and the side wall of the box body 2 is embedded with a charging port 24;
clean water enters the water filtering cavity 13 through the water filtering net 11 and the water filtering holes 14, the hose 4 is hermetically connected with the overflow pipe 3, the lower end of the hose 4 is placed at a position where the terrain is lower than the interior of the water filtering cavity 13 or is hung at the waterfall opening, namely the lower end of the hose 4 is lower than the lower end of the suction pipe 5;
the lower end of the hose 4 is in the lower downstream water flow with lower terrain, negative pressure is generated in the hose 4, the hose 4 is in sealed communication with the overflow pipe 3, the conversion cavity 22 and the suction pipe 5, the lower end of the suction pipe 5 is inserted into the water filtering cavity 13 below the high terrain water surface, negative pressure suction is formed at the lower end of the suction pipe 5, so that water flows into the conversion cavity 22 along the suction pipe 5, water in the conversion cavity 22 falls down to enable the impeller 222 to rotate and drive the rotating shaft 221 to rotate, the disc generator 231 generates electricity to be stored in the storage battery 232, the water in the conversion cavity 22 flows out of the overflow pipe 3 and flows into the water with lower terrain along the hose 4, when the whole conversion cavity 22 is filled with water, a siphon phenomenon is formed, the flow rate of the water in the suction pipe 5 and the hose 4 is accelerated, the rotating speed of the impeller 222 is accelerated, the electricity generation efficiency is increased, and the storage battery 232 supplies electricity, and can supply the personnel of patrolling and protecting or the personnel in danger to charge for emergency rescue equipment at charging port 24, increase the security, and the equipment is errorless external power supply, as long as stream or waterfall do not cut off, just can provide safety warning function and emergency charging function for a long time.
In this embodiment, the fixing rod 1 is fixed at the upstream of a stream with a higher terrain, then the lower end of the longer hose 4 is placed in the downstream water with a lower terrain, so that the lower end of the hose 4 is lower than the lower end of the suction pipe 5, if the stream water velocity is slower, the existing pressure pumping equipment can put the pumped water in the hose 4 into the stream again, in the stream with a faster terrain, the water flow causes the lower end pipe orifice of the hose 4 to generate negative pressure, because the hose 4 is hermetically communicated with the overflow pipe 3, the conversion cavity 22 and the suction pipe 5, the suction pipe 5 generates negative pressure suction, the suction pipe 5 sucks the clean water filtered by the water strainer 11 and the water strainer holes 14 in the water filtering cavity 13, the water flow enters the conversion cavity 22 along the suction pipe 5 to impact the impeller 222, the rotating shaft 221 rotates to cause the disk generator 231 to generate electricity, the water flow continuously falls down along the overflow pipe 3 to the hose 4 and finally flows into the downstream water, when the conversion, the siphon phenomenon is formed, the water flow speed is accelerated and tends to be stable, then the rotating speed of the impeller 222 and the rotating shaft 221 is accelerated, the power generation efficiency of the disc type generator 231 is increased, electric energy is stored in the storage battery 232 and is used by the warning lamp 21 and the charging port 24, the reliability of equipment warning and the emergency capacity under dangerous conditions are improved, the equipment is powered through water flow, external power supply is not needed, and the adaptability of the equipment in mountain areas is improved.
Example two:
referring to fig. 4-6, a self-powered field waterfall hazard warning device, substantially in accordance with one embodiment, differs from the first embodiment in that:
the middle section of the fixed rod 1 is provided with a balance pipe 6, the suction pipe 5 penetrates through the balance pipe 6, the suction pipe 5 is rotatably provided with a pipe sleeve 61, the upper end and the lower end of the pipe sleeve 61 are symmetrically provided with swirl vanes 62, the outer wall of the middle section of the pipe sleeve 61 is provided with a plurality of connecting rods 63, the side wall of the balance pipe 6 is hermetically embedded with a rotatably provided clamping sleeve 64, the plurality of connecting rods 63 are fixedly arranged on the inner wall of the clamping sleeve 64, the outer wall of the clamping sleeve 64 is provided with a balance disc 65, and the balance disc 65 is provided with a;
rivers get into accessible whirl leaf 62 in the balance tube 6 and make pipe box 61 rotate, and pivoted pipe box 61 makes a plurality of connecting rods 63 rotate, makes cutting ferrule 64 rotate on balance tube 6, and then balance disk 65 takes place to rotate, and owing to set up whirl groove 651 on balance disk 65, then make the rotational speed of balance disk 65 increase under the rainy condition.
The lower end of the overflow pipe 3 is inserted into the upper end of the balance pipe 6, the lower end of the balance pipe 6 is inserted with a drain pipe 66, and the hose 4 is hermetically connected to the drain pipe 66;
rivers follow overflow pipe 3 and get into behind the balance pipe 6 from the lower surface of water of drain pipe 66 discharge hose 4 lower extreme relief, still form siphonage after being full of rivers in the balance pipe 6 promptly, make the rotation that makes balance 65 can be continuous, can know according to the phenomenon of the law of conservation of angular momentum, pivoted balance 65 can prevent external strength to the axis of rotation interference of dead lever 1 promptly, avoid equipment to empty in adverse circumstances, increased the steadiness and the reliability of equipment.
In this embodiment, make pipe box 61 rotate through whirl leaf 62 in the balance tube 6 through siphon rivers circulation of flow, pivoted pipe box 61 makes cutting ferrule 64 rotate through a plurality of connecting rods 63, make balance plate 65 rotate, pivoted balance plate 65 angular momentum is conservative, make balance plate 65 can keep out non-axis effort, the fixed steadiness of dead lever 1 in rivers has been increased, and can avoid dead lever 1 to empty under wind and rain weather, further increase the reliability of equipment, and even in rainy day, the rainwater flows along whirl groove 651 on balance plate 65, make the slew velocity of balance plate 65 accelerate, further increase the steadiness of balance plate 65, increase the steadiness of equipment under the more urgent rivers condition of rainy day promptly.
